Emerson 1C31232G01 – Professional Retrofit & System Upgrade Component

System Modernization & Migration Analysis

From the perspective of a Retrofit Project Lead, the Emerson 1C31232G01 occupies a mission-critical position in any DCS modernization initiative. As industrial facilities worldwide accelerate their transition from aging control architectures to high-availability, data-driven platforms, this 16-channel digital input base module serves as the foundational I/O bridge that makes phased migration possible ithout forcing costly full-system replacements. The 1C31232G01 preserves existing field wiring investments while delivering the deterministic scan performance demanded by modern Ovation DCS environments, directly reducing capital expenditure during upgrade cycles.

A defining advantage of the Emerson 1C31232G01 lies in its backward compatibility with legacy Westinghouse and Fisher control frameworks. Plants that previously operated on WDPF or older distributed I/O architectures can leverage this module as the cornerstone of a hardware upgrade path aintaining operational continuity while progressively introducing modern network capabilities. Its channel-to-channel isolation architecture eliminates ground loop interference that commonly plagues older wiring infrastructures, making it an ideal retrofit solution for brownfield environments where rewiring is not feasible.

From a risk management standpoint, deploying the 1C31232G01 as part of a structured system migration strategy significantly lowers the probability of unplanned downtime. Its hot-swap capability allows module replacement during live operations, and its compatibility with Ovation Developer Studio ensures that configuration changes can be validated in a digital twin environment before deployment ompressing commissioning timelines and reducing migration-related risk exposure across the entire project lifecycle.

Retrofit FAQ (Upgrade Guide)

Q1: Can the 1C31232G01 physically fit into an existing Ovation I/O chassis that previously housed older-generation digital input modules?
A: Yes. The 1C31232G01 is designed to occupy standard Ovation I/O chassis slots. In most brownfield installations, it is a direct mechanical drop-in replacement. However, we recommend verifying chassis backplane revision compatibility with your Ovation system documentation prior to installation, particularly for chassis manufactured before 2005.

Q2: How does the 1C31232G01 handle communication between legacy field devices using older signal standards and the modern Ovation DCS network?
A: The module accepts standard 24-48 VDC discrete signals from legacy sensors, limit switches, and relay contacts ignal types common across Westinghouse, Fisher, and third-party legacy systems. It translates these signals into the Ovation high-speed I/O bus protocol transparently, requiring no intermediate signal conditioning hardware in most retrofit scenarios.

Q3: Is there a recommended spare parts strategy when using the 1C31232G01 as a retrofit replacement in a long-term migration plan?
A: For facilities executing multi-year phased migrations, we recommend maintaining a minimum buffer of 10-15% spare modules relative to installed quantity. Given the 1C31232G01‘s Active lifecycle status, current factory-sealed stock is available; however, securing a forward inventory position is advisable for plants with 5+ year migration roadmaps to hedge against future supply chain variability.

Q4: Can the 1C31232G01 be used to replace modules in a Westinghouse WDPF system that is being migrated to Ovation DCS?
A: The 1C31232G01 is an Ovation-native module and is not a direct plug-in replacement for WDPF I/O cards. However, it is the correct target module when migrating WDPF discrete input functions into a new or expanded Ovation I/O chassis. Field wiring from existing WDPF installations can typically be re-terminated to the 1C31232G01‘s terminal block with minimal modification, making it the preferred hardware upgrade path for WDPF-to-Ovation migrations.

Q5: What configuration steps are required to commission the 1C31232G01 after installation in a retrofit project?
A: Configuration is performed via Ovation Developer Studio. Engineers must assign the module to the correct I/O bus address, define point tags for each of the 16 input channels, and validate signal states against field device conditions. For retrofit projects replacing existing modules, existing point tag databases can often be imported and remapped, significantly reducing engineering hours compared to greenfield commissioning.
